The Importance of Return to Player (RTP)

A crucial factor to consider when selecting an online casino game is its Return to Player (RTP) percentage. RTP represents the percentage of wagered money that a game is expected to return to players over a prolonged period. A higher RTP percentage indicates a more favorable game for the player. Reputable online casinos typically publish the RTP percentages for their games, allowing players to make informed choices. It's essential to remember that RTP is a theoretical average calculated over millions of spins or hands, and individual results can vary significantly. However, choosing games with higher RTPs can improve your long-term prospects.

Game House Edge RTP (%)
Blackjack (Optimal Strategy) 0.5% – 1% 99% – 99.5%
Roulette (European) 2.7% 97.3%
Slots (Average) 3% – 15% 85% – 97%
Baccarat 1.06% (Banker bet) 98.94% (Banker bet)

Understanding the nuances of these percentages is important. While a higher RTP is generally preferred, it’s not the sole determinant of a rewarding gaming experience. The volatility of a game – how frequently and how much it pays out – also plays a significant role. High-volatility games offer the potential for large wins but come with increased risk, while low-volatility games provide more frequent, smaller wins.

Bankroll Management Techniques

Effective bankroll management is crucial for long-term success in casino gaming. This involves dividing your total funds into smaller units and betting only a small percentage of your bankroll on each wager. A popular rule of thumb is to bet no more than 1-5% of your bankroll on any single bet. This helps to mitigate risk and ensures that you have sufficient funds to withstand losing streaks. Another useful technique is to use a staking plan, such as the Martingale system (doubling your bet after each loss) or the Fibonacci sequence (increasing your bet according to the Fibonacci sequence). However, it’s important to note that these staking plans can be risky and should be used with caution.

Resources for Problem Gambling

Numerous organizations offer support and resources for individuals struggling with problem gambling. These include the National Council on Problem Gambling (NCPG), Gamblers Anonymous, and GamCare. These organizations provide confidential helplines, online chat support, and access to local support groups. Many online casinos also offer self-exclusion options, allowing players to voluntarily ban themselves from accessing their platforms. Navigating the Complexities of Bonuses and Promotions

Online casinos frequently offer bonuses and promotions to attract new players and reward loyal customers. These can range from welcome bonuses, which match a percentage of your initial deposit, to free spins, which allow you to play slot games without wagering any of your own money. However, it’s important to read the terms and conditions carefully before accepting any bonus, as they often come with wagering requirements. Wagering requirements specify the amount you need to bet before you can withdraw any winnings derived from the bonus. Understanding these requirements is crucial to avoid disappointment and ensure you can actually benefit from the promotion. Resources like provide detailed analyses of common bonus structures.

Furthermore, it's important to be aware of game restrictions associated with bonuses. Some games may contribute less towards fulfilling the wagering requirements than others. For example, slots typically contribute 100%, while table games may contribute only 10% or 20%.
